About Rocío Márquez‐Ferrando
Rocío Márquez‐Ferrando is a scholar working on Ecological Modeling, Ecology and Nature and Landscape Conservation, having authored 11 papers that have together received 321 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Species Distribution and Climate Change (7 papers), Wildlife Ecology and Conservation (7 papers) and Avian ecology and behavior (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ecological Modeling (124 citations), Nature and Landscape Conservation (106 citations) and Ecology (179 citations). Rocío Márquez‐Ferrando has collaborated with scholars based in Spain, Netherlands and Portugal. Frequent co-authors include Rosa Menéndez, Adela González‐Megías, Pierre Jay‐Robert, Juan M. Pleguezuelos, Xavier Santos, Jordi Figuerola, Theunis Piersma, Diego Ontiveros, Jos C. E. W. Hooijmeijer and Rosemarie Kentie. Their work appears in journals such as Environmental Pollution, Biological Conservation and BioEssays.
